What Are Bromelain and Quercetin?

Quercetin
Quercetin is a naturally occurring flavonoid found in many fruits, vegetables, and herbs. As a supplement, it is often used for antioxidant support, immune system balance, and seasonal wellness. Many people choose quercetin during allergy season or when they want extra support against oxidative stress.

Bromelain
Bromelain is a mixture of enzymes found in pineapple, especially in the stem and juice. It is commonly used in dietary supplements for digestive support, tissue comfort, and healthy inflammatory response. Bromelain is also frequently paired with quercetin because it may help support the overall effectiveness of the formula.

Why They Are Often Combined
Bromelain and quercetin are often combined because they target overlapping wellness goals. Quercetin supports antioxidant and immune health, while bromelain adds enzyme-based support for comfort and inflammation balance. Many formulas also include vitamin C, zinc, stinging nettle, or other immune-support nutrients to create a broader seasonal wellness supplement.

Who Should Be Careful Before Taking Bromelain Quercetin?

Although bromelain and quercetin are generally well tolerated by many adults, they may not be suitable for everyone.

People taking blood thinners should be cautious because bromelain and quercetin may not be appropriate for users on anticoagulant or antiplatelet medication unless approved by a healthcare provider.

People with pineapple allergy should avoid bromelain because it is commonly derived from pineapple.

Pregnant or breastfeeding women should speak with a healthcare professional before using these supplements because safety data may be limited.

People scheduled for surgery should ask their doctor whether they need to stop bromelain or quercetin before the procedure.

People taking prescription medication should consult a doctor or pharmacist before use, especially if they take antibiotics, blood pressure medication, blood thinners, sedatives, or immune-related medication.

How to Choose the Best Bromelain Quercetin Supplement

Check the Quercetin Dose
A good supplement should clearly list the amount of quercetin per serving. Many products provide quercetin in the range of a few hundred milligrams per serving, but the right dose depends on the formula and the user’s needs. Avoid products that hide the exact amount inside a vague proprietary blend.

Check the Bromelain Amount and Activity
Bromelain may be listed in milligrams, but some brands also include enzyme activity units such as GDU. A product that clearly states both the amount and activity level gives shoppers more transparency.

Look for Supportive Ingredients
Some formulas include vitamin C, zinc, stinging nettle, elderberry, or other botanicals. These ingredients may add value if they are well-dosed and relevant to immune or seasonal support. However, more ingredients do not always mean a better product. A clean, simple formula can also be a strong choice.

Consider Capsule Count and Serving Size
Some bromelain quercetin supplements require one capsule per day, while others require two or more. A bottle with 120 capsules may not last as long if the serving size is two capsules. Always check the number of servings, not just the capsule count.

Review the Price per Serving
The lowest price per bottle is not always the best value. Compare the price per serving, the active ingredient amounts, and the quality standards. A slightly more expensive product may be worth it if it offers better potency, cleaner ingredients, or third-party testing.

Check for Quality Standards
Look for supplements made in GMP-certified facilities. Other helpful labels may include non-GMO, gluten-free, vegan, soy-free, dairy-free, or third-party tested. These details are especially important for users with dietary restrictions or sensitivities.

Read Customer Feedback Carefully
Customer reviews can help you understand real-world experiences with capsule size, ease of use, stomach comfort, and perceived effectiveness. Focus on repeated themes rather than one or two extreme reviews.

Possible Side Effects

Most healthy adults tolerate bromelain quercetin supplements well when used as directed. However, side effects can happen, especially in sensitive users or with higher doses.

Possible side effects may include:
Stomach upset
Nausea
Diarrhea
Headache
Skin rash
Allergic reaction
Increased bleeding risk in sensitive individuals or those taking certain medications

If you experience unusual symptoms, stop taking the supplement and speak with a healthcare provider. People with allergies, chronic health conditions, or prescription medications should be especially careful.
